- 1 pound ground beef or ground turkey
- 1 onion diced
- 2 cloves garlic minced
- 4 cups beef or chicken broth
- 1 can diced tomatoes
- 1 can tomato sauce
- 1 can sliced carrots
- 1 can diced potatoes
- 1 cup sliced celery
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- Salt and pepper
- 1 cup frozen corn or peas
- Grated Parmesan cheese
In a big pot, cook the turkey or ground beef over medium heat until browned, use a spoon to break it apart. Remove the excess fat.
Put the crushed garlic and chopped onion into the pot with cooked meat. Cook for few minutes until the onions are soft.
Add the chicken broth or beef, tomato sauce and diced tomatoes. Combine everything thoroughly.
Add the sliced celery, sliced carrots, diced potatoes, dried oregano and dried basil to the pot. Adjust the salt and pepper according to taste.
Warm the soup over medium heat until it starts bubbling. Cover and cook it for around 20-25 minutes until the veggies are tender and soft.
You can also put the peas or frozen corn in the soup during the last minutes of cooking until cooked thoroughly.
Taste the soup and adjust the seasoning accordingly.
It’s time to serve the soup with the grated parmesan cheese (if you are using).
